Hearst Museum object titled Minerva figurine, accession number 8-2561, described as Terracotta statuette of seated Athena; throne elaborate with volute legs and separate footstool - no back; aegis without gorgoneion; wears necklace; pointed shoes; grayish terracotta; throne broken and rejoined; Height: 24.4 cm; Width: 21.3 cm.
Hearst Museum object titled Seal and impression, accession number 8-3926, described as Pale carnelian seal; oval shape. Bust of Athena and Corinthian helmet to left. Three gem impressions 8-3926.
